you do not need satellite radio, it pulls traffic updates over FM RDS signals. Your CCC *may* need to be on the newer software (grey main i-drive screen with the four arrows, not the brown one) and then it's just a matter of coding. Mine got a software update when I did the CCC retrofit, so I'm not sure if the older software will support it.
